Abstract
An overlay metrology target may include grating-over-grating structures formed from a lower grating structure with a first coarse pitch in a first sample layer and an upper grating structure with a second coarse pitch in a second sample layer, where the upper and lower grating structures overlap on the sample. At least one of the upper grating structure or the lower grating structure may include features with a fine pitch smaller than a wavelength of an illumination beam and arranged to rotate first-order diffraction of the illumination beam associated with at least one of the first or second coarse pitches with respect to at least one of specular reflection from a top surface of the sample or zero-order diffraction from the one or more grating structures. Overlay between the first and second layers of the sample is determinable from an image of the grating structures based on the first-order diffraction.
